Understanding Down Syndrome: Expert Perspectives
What exactly is Down syndrome, according to the experts? Well, in simple terms, it's a genetic disorder caused when abnormal cell division results in an extra full or partial copy of chromosome 21. This extra genetic material alters development and causes the characteristics associated with Down syndrome. But let's dive deeper into what different experts have to say.
Medical Definitions
From a medical standpoint, Down syndrome, also known as Trisomy 21, is defined by the presence of a third copy of chromosome 21. This extra chromosome leads to a variety of physical and intellectual developmental delays. Medically, it's diagnosed through chromosomal analysis, either before birth through prenatal screening or after birth through a blood test. The severity of these delays can vary widely from person to person. Some individuals may have mild learning difficulties, while others may face more significant challenges. Medical professionals focus on managing the health aspects, such as heart defects, thyroid issues, and vision problems, which are more common in individuals with Down syndrome. Early intervention and regular medical check-ups are crucial for ensuring the best possible health outcomes.
Geneticist View
Geneticists emphasize the genetic mechanisms behind Down syndrome. They study the different types of chromosomal abnormalities that can cause the condition, including Trisomy 21 (the most common type), translocation, and mosaicism. Understanding these genetic variations is essential for genetic counseling, which helps families understand the risk of having a child with Down syndrome and provides information about available testing options. Genetic research continues to explore the complexities of how the extra chromosome 21 affects development at the molecular level. This research holds promise for developing targeted therapies that could potentially mitigate some of the challenges associated with Down syndrome. The genetic perspective highlights the importance of accurate diagnosis and comprehensive genetic counseling for families.
Developmental Psychologist Perspective
Developmental psychologists focus on the cognitive and behavioral aspects of Down syndrome. They study how the extra chromosome affects learning, memory, language development, and social skills. Individuals with Down syndrome often have intellectual disabilities, but their abilities and strengths vary greatly. Developmental psychologists work to create individualized education plans (IEPs) and interventions that support each person's unique learning style and needs. They also emphasize the importance of early intervention programs, which can significantly improve cognitive and adaptive skills. Furthermore, they address the emotional and social development, helping individuals with Down syndrome build relationships, develop self-esteem, and participate fully in their communities. The focus is on maximizing each person's potential and promoting their independence.

Common Characteristics and Health Considerations
While every individual with Down syndrome is unique, some common physical characteristics and health considerations are frequently observed.
Physical Traits
Individuals with Down syndrome often share certain physical traits, such as a flattened facial profile, upward slanting eyes, a single deep crease across the palm of the hand, and decreased muscle tone (hypotonia). These features can vary in intensity, and not every person with Down syndrome will have all of them. Hypotonia can affect motor skills development, but early intervention and physical therapy can help improve muscle strength and coordination. While these physical traits are noticeable, it's essential to remember that they do not define the individual's personality, abilities, or worth. Each person is a unique individual with their own distinct characteristics.
Health Issues
People with Down syndrome are at a higher risk for certain health conditions, including congenital heart defects, hearing loss, vision problems, thyroid disorders, and gastrointestinal issues. Regular medical check-ups and screenings are crucial for detecting and managing these potential health problems. Congenital heart defects are often present at birth and may require surgery. Hearing and vision problems can affect learning and development, so early detection and intervention are essential. Thyroid disorders can affect metabolism and energy levels, requiring medication to manage. By proactively addressing these health issues, individuals with Down syndrome can live longer, healthier lives. Comprehensive healthcare is a key component of supporting their well-being.
Types of Down Syndrome
While Trisomy 21 is the most well-known type, it's important to be aware of the other types of Down syndrome.
Trisomy 21
As mentioned earlier, Trisomy 21 is the most common type, accounting for about 95% of cases. It occurs when there are three copies of chromosome 21 in each cell of the body, instead of the usual two. This extra chromosome leads to the characteristics associated with Down syndrome. The cause of Trisomy 21 is usually a random event during the formation of the egg or sperm cell. It is not typically inherited. Understanding Trisomy 21 is fundamental to understanding Down syndrome as a whole.
Translocation Down Syndrome
Translocation Down syndrome occurs when part of chromosome 21 becomes attached to another chromosome, usually chromosome 14. While the total number of chromosomes in the cells remains 46, the extra part of chromosome 21 leads to Down syndrome characteristics. Unlike Trisomy 21, translocation Down syndrome can be inherited from a parent who is a carrier of the translocation. Genetic testing can determine if a parent is a carrier. This information is crucial for family planning and genetic counseling. Translocation Down syndrome accounts for a small percentage of Down syndrome cases.
Mosaic Down Syndrome
Mosaic Down syndrome is a rarer form that occurs when some cells in the body have the usual two copies of chromosome 21, while other cells have three copies. The proportion of cells with the extra chromosome can vary from person to person, leading to a wide range of characteristics. Individuals with mosaic Down syndrome may have milder symptoms than those with Trisomy 21. The diagnosis of mosaic Down syndrome requires careful analysis of cells from different tissues. Understanding mosaic Down syndrome can be complex due to the variability in its presentation.
Diagnosis and Screening
Early detection of Down syndrome is important for providing timely support and intervention.
Prenatal Screening
Prenatal screening tests can estimate the risk of a fetus having Down syndrome. These tests typically involve blood tests and ultrasound examinations. They are non-invasive and do not pose a risk to the fetus. Common screening tests include the nuchal translucency scan, the combined screening test, and cell-free DNA (cfDNA) testing. If the screening test indicates an increased risk, further diagnostic testing may be recommended. It's important to discuss the risks and benefits of prenatal screening with a healthcare provider to make informed decisions.
Diagnostic Tests
Diagnostic tests can confirm whether a fetus has Down syndrome. These tests involve analyzing the fetal chromosomes. The two main diagnostic tests are chorionic villus sampling (CVS) and amniocentesis. CVS is usually performed between 10 and 13 weeks of pregnancy, while amniocentesis is typically performed between 15 and 20 weeks. Both tests carry a small risk of miscarriage. The results of diagnostic tests are highly accurate. These tests provide definitive information about the presence of Down syndrome.
Newborn Screening
After birth, Down syndrome can be diagnosed through a blood test called a karyotype. This test analyzes the baby's chromosomes to determine if there is an extra copy of chromosome 21. The results are usually available within a few days. Early diagnosis allows for early intervention and support services. Newborn screening is a standard practice in most hospitals.
Support and Resources
Numerous organizations and resources are available to support individuals with Down syndrome and their families.
Early Intervention Programs
Early intervention programs provide specialized services and therapies for infants and young children with Down syndrome. These programs focus on promoting cognitive, physical, and social development. Therapies may include physical therapy, occupational therapy, speech therapy, and developmental therapy. Early intervention can significantly improve outcomes for children with Down syndrome. These programs are often provided by hospitals, clinics, and community organizations.
Educational Support
Children with Down syndrome are entitled to a free and appropriate public education (FAPE). Schools are required to provide individualized education programs (IEPs) that meet the unique needs of each child. IEPs may include accommodations, modifications, and specialized instruction. Inclusive education, where children with Down syndrome learn alongside their peers in general education classrooms, is often encouraged. Educational support is crucial for helping children with Down syndrome reach their full potential.
